Trump to Attend White House Correspondents' Dinner
President Trump breaks his long-standing boycott of the White House Correspondents' Dinner, accepting an invitation to be the honoree at the 2026 event marking America's 250th birthday. He announced on Truth Social that he'll make it "the Greatest, Hottest, and Most Spectacular Dinner, Of Any Kind, Ever!" after years of skipping it due to relentless fake news attacks from the press corps.
